Oladips made this declaration during an interactive session with fans on the X platform on Monday.
He admitted that while he draws inspiration from the YBNL boss, he believes himself to be a better rapper.
A fan asked, “Who is your idol?” to which Oladips replied, “Olamide! But I rap pass am.”
He added, “Respect To The OG’s But I Rap Better Than Them !!! You Know This, We All Know This, But The Thing Hard To Swallow”
Oladips indicated that he admires Olamide while asserting his confidence in his own rap skills.
KanyiDaily recalls that Oladips recently revealed the challenges he faced during his time with Reminisce’s record label despite the success of his hit track “Lalakukulala”
